list_members
Retrieve Linear team member details, including usernames, display names, and emails, with optional name-based filtering. Supports efficient member lookup for team management.
Instructions
List Linear team members with optional filtering by name. This tool is useful for finding member details including usernames, display names, and emails.

- src/tools/list-members.js:27-32 (schema)Zod input schema for the list_members tool, defining optional teamId, nameFilter, limit (default 25), and debug flag.const ListMembersInputSchema = z.object({ teamId: z.string().optional(), nameFilter: z.string().optional(), limit: z.number().min(1).max(100).default(25), debug: z.boolean().default(false), // Debug mode to show extra diagnostics });
